MetaData Class Reference

#include <GaudiKernel/MetaData.h>

Collaboration diagram for MetaData:

Public Member Functions

 MetaData ()
 
 MetaData (std::map< std::string, std::string > n_m)
 
virtual ~MetaData ()
 
std::map< std::string, std::stringgetMetaDataMap ()
 

Private Attributes

std::map< std::string, std::stringm_metadata
 

Detailed Description

Definition at line 21 of file MetaData.h.

Constructor & Destructor Documentation

MetaData::MetaData ( )

Definition at line 39 of file MetaData.cpp.

39  {
40 }
MetaData::MetaData ( std::map< std::string, std::string n_m)

Definition at line 41 of file MetaData.cpp.

41  {
42  m_metadata.clear();
43  m_metadata.insert(n_m.begin(), n_m.end());
44 }
T end(T...args)
T clear(T...args)
T insert(T...args)
std::map< std::string, std::string > m_metadata
Definition: MetaData.h:23
T begin(T...args)
MetaData::~MetaData ( )
virtual

Definition at line 45 of file MetaData.cpp.

45  {
46 }

Member Function Documentation

std::map< std::string, std::string > MetaData::getMetaDataMap ( )

Definition at line 47 of file MetaData.cpp.

47  {
48  return m_metadata;
49 }
std::map< std::string, std::string > m_metadata
Definition: MetaData.h:23

Member Data Documentation

std::map<std::string, std::string> MetaData::m_metadata
private

Definition at line 23 of file MetaData.h.


The documentation for this class was generated from the following files: